It is, however, also true that ESG ...ESG is an acronym that stands for environmental, social, and go vernance. 1. Environmental. Environmental factors refer to an organization’s environmental impact (s) and risk management practices. The Senate voted Wednesday to overturn a Labor Department rule allowing retirement plans to consider environmental, social and governance factors when making investment decisions, following a similar vote by House Republicans on Tuesday. The battle over the investment rule is emblematic of a broader backlash against ESG investing. Republicans and other opponents charge that applying ESG principles may put retirement savings on a ...

The main form of ESG reporting in India is the BRR/BRSR. As mentioned in question 1.1 above, the Listing Regulations now mandate the top 1,000 listed entities (based on market capitalisation) to disclose a BRSR (replacing the erstwhile BRR) in their annual report. The new ESG rule allows ERISA fiduciaries to consider environmental, social, and governance (ESG) factors when making investments or creating offerings, but requires them to follow core fiduciary duties of prudence and loyalty. The rule also clarifies that fiduciaries may not elevate ESG funds over financial risk, and that they must consider the economic effects of climate change and other ESG factors in investments.Oct 11, 2023 · A centralized system of record aids in ensuring compliance by creating access to critical information across departments and fostering a better understanding of how leased assets are adding to a ... With so many standard setters and the recognition that ESG is an international issue, it is currently unclear who exactly will emerge as the authoritative ESG rule-setter. This presents obstacles to companies that want to act on the ESG front but do not know the best place to begin due to conflicting sources of information.
